A Cheetos Crisis: How a Simple Snack Bag Could Have Devastated a Cave Ecosystem

A seemingly harmless act of snacking could have had catastrophic consequences for one of the world’s most iconic natural wonders. Imagine the shock of discovering that a simple bag of Cheetos, left behind by an unsuspecting visitor, could have triggered a chain reaction that threatened to devastate the delicate ecosystem of Carlsbad Caverns.

The incident, which occurred in the Big Room, the largest single cave chamber in North America, highlighted the fragility of these unique environments. The National Park Service issued a stern warning about the potential dangers of littering, emphasizing how even small amounts of trash can have a significant impact on the delicate balance of life within a cave.

The bag of snacks was dropped in the Big Room of Carlsbad Caverns and appears to have been festering for some time.  Image credit: Carlsbad Caverns National Park

The discarded Cheetos bag, left to decompose in the humid conditions, created an ideal breeding ground for microbial life and fungi. These organisms, in turn, attracted a variety of insects and other creatures, forming a temporary food web that disrupted the cave’s natural ecosystem. The resulting mold growth and decay posed a serious threat to the cave’s delicate formations and sensitive organisms.

Rangers were forced to take immediate action to remove the trash and mitigate the damage. The incident served as a stark reminder of the importance of responsible behavior in national parks and the need to protect these precious natural resources.

The Cheetos crisis underscores the vulnerability of cave ecosystems to human impact. While the incident may seem like a minor mishap, it highlights the potential consequences of carelessness and the importance of preserving these unique environments for future generations. By being mindful of our actions and taking steps to reduce our waste, we can help protect the delicate balance of life within our national parks.
